/*
** Given a cursor number and a column for a table or index, compute a
** hash value for use in the Mem.iTabColHash value. The iTabColHash
** column is only used for verification - it is omitted from production
** builds. Collisions are harmless in the sense that the correct answer
** still results. The only harm of collisions is that they can potential
** reduce column-cache error detection during SQLITE_DEBUG builds.
**
** No valid hash should be 0.
*/
#define TableColumnHash(T,C) (((u32)(T)<<16)^(u32)(C+2))

#ifdef SQLITE_DEBUG_COLUMNCACHE
/* Opcode: SetTabCol P1 P2 P3 * *
**
** Set a flag in register REG[P3] indicating that it holds the value
** of column P2 from the table on cursor P1. This flag is checked
** by a subsequent VerifyTabCol opcode.
**
** This opcode only appears SQLITE_DEBUG builds. It is used to verify
** that the expression table column cache is working correctly.
*/
case OP_SetTabCol: {
aMem[pOp->p3].iTabColHash = TableColumnHash(pOp->p1,pOp->p2);
break;
}
/* Opcode: VerifyTabCol P1 P2 P3 * *
**
** Verify that register REG[P3] contains the value of column P2 from
** cursor P1. Assert() if this is not the case.
**
** This opcode only appears SQLITE_DEBUG builds. It is used to verify
** that the expression table column cache is working correctly.
*/
case OP_VerifyTabCol: {
assert( aMem[pOp->p3].iTabColHash == TableColumnHash(pOp->p1,pOp->p2) );
break;
}
#endif
